Transaction 759855ff84745ec3eef0ed956900306733dfb17eff12b991306722dbc50ffe72

3 Input
2 Outputs
  • 759855ff84745ec3eef0ed956900306733dfb17eff12b991306722dbc50ffe72:0
  • value  428763
    address  37NUfFhG3sG3wJ2V55RAzN8AiB1yJsi5KQ
  • 759855ff84745ec3eef0ed956900306733dfb17eff12b991306722dbc50ffe72:1
  • value  589231
    address  1GgyKGcwGN2ouKuhGaTxcgSumER19BSyfE